Description
Join the Recipient Experience (REX) team to own key part of the post purchase shopping experience on Amazon. Your Orders is Amazon's most-visited post-purchase surface serving hundreds of millions of customers with billions of visits annually. As Senior Product Manager Technical, you'll define and execute the product strategy for this central gateway to Amazon's entire post-purchase experience, transforming how customers track deliveries, manage orders, resolve issues, and discover new purchases. This is a highly strategic role shaping experiences that touch every Amazon customer multiple times per order, driving significant attributed sales and customer engagement.You'll drive the evolution of post-purchase customer experience as our pages undergo transformation from a static record into an intelligent, adaptive AI-driven experience. Success requires deep cross-functional thinking to align with Amazon's evolving retail business: you'll collaborate with partner teams across Amazon to understand their business needs and ensure the post-purchase experience innovates around emerging use cases and business. The role requires proven ability to orchestrate complex cross-functional initiatives, strategic vision combined with execution excellence, exceptional communication skills for technical and executive audiences, and the ability to translate ambiguous problem spaces into frameworks that guide organizational strategy.
You are an excellent written and verbal communicator who can effectively communicate ideas and information and drive decision-making for audiences up to and including VPs. You thrive in a fast-paced and dynamic work setting, are comfortable with ambiguity, and can effectively manage multiple projects and priorities concurrently while making data- and customer-driven decisions.
Key job responsibilities
1. Define and execute product strategy across post-purchase surfaces, establishing vision, roadmap, and prioritization frameworks that align with Amazon's evolving retail business
2. Drive page layout optimization as post purchase CX evolves from static record to intelligent, adaptive experience while enabling seamless flows across post-purchase pages
3. Lead cross-functional collaboration with partner teams to understand business needs and ensure post-purchase experience innovates around emerging use cases
4. Design and execute rigorous experiments using A/B testing and data-driven methodologies to validate hypotheses, measure customer impact, and scale successful innovations across billions of customer visits
5. Translate ambiguous problem spaces into structured frameworks, mental models, and product principles that guide organizational strategy and align diverse stakeholders
6. Own end-to-end product delivery from requirements definition through technical design, engineering partnership, launch execution, and post-launch optimization
7. Communicate product vision and progress to technical and executive audiences up to VP level through narratives, PRFAQs, presentations, and business reviews
8. Orchestrate federated platform experiences ensuring cohesive customer experience while enabling 70+ partner teams to customize backend functionality

Qualifications
- 5+ years of product or program management, product marketing, business development or technology experience- Bachelor's degree
- Experience with feature delivery and tradeoffs of a product
- Experience owning/driving roadmap strategy and definition
- Experience with end to end product delivery
- Experience contributing to engineering discussions around technology decisions and strategy related to a product
- Experience managing technical products or online services
- Experience in representing and advocating for a variety of critical customers and stakeholders during executive-level prioritization and planning
Extended Qualifications
- Experience in using analytical tools, such as Tableau, Qlikview, QuickSight- Experience in building and driving adoption of new tools
